The Treasury Minister says it's highly likely that the UK Chancellor will double penalties against those evading tax by using offshore finance centres such as the Island.
Alistair Darling has already stated that today's budget, the last before the General Election in the UK, will be no "pre-election give away" but will be "sensible and workmanlike"
Alan Bell says there would be two benefits for Mr Darling to pursue wealthy individuals who use offshores to avoid paying their dues
